Eligibility

Households who meet the requirements for Temporary Assistance for Needy Families (TANF) or State Family Assistance (SFA) but are not receiving TANF or SFA and don’t need ongoing, monthly cash assistance.

Description

Provides an emergency cash-benefit program. The maximum payment is up to $2,000 once in a 12-month period to meet specific needs like housing, utilities, transportation and childcare.
